In-Ground Planting Instructions
StepChoose a planting location that receives
6–8 hours of sunlight each day.
Step Check the tag on your plant for the
required soil pH level. Use an acidifier for
blueberries, if needed.
Step Dig a hole slightly larger than the
container, aerating the soil with your shovel.
Step Remove your plant from its container.
Gently loosen the roots.
Step Place your plant in the hole, level with
the soil. Add aerated soil back into the hole
around the plant.
Step Water thoroughly at the base of the
plant 2–3 times a week.
Container Planting Instructions
Step Choose a decorative pot 12–16” in
diameter with drainage holes.
Step Check the tag on your plant for the
required soil pH level. Place multiple scoops of
soil into your pot.
Step Remove your plant from its container.
Gently loosen the roots.
Step Place your plant in the pot, level with
the soil.
Step Add soil around the plant, leaving 1.5”
inches at the top of the pot.
Step Water thoroughly at the base 2–3 times
per week. Place your pot where it will receive
6–8 hours of sun each day.
BLUEBERRY BUCKLE®
‘Corablue’ | PP 22,521 | 350 chill hours
Blueberry Buckle® is a quick-growing blueberry that stays
compact. White, bell-shaped flowers appear in spring, leading to
sweet, dark blueberries. Glossy, dark green foliage looks like a
boxwood. This low-water and low-chill variety makes an excellent
addition to gardens in warmer climates. Perfect for patio pots or
the landscape.
